How To Choose a Lawn Care Provider

Professional lawn care companies can help you achieve a lush lawn through treatments like weed control, insect prevention, and fertilization. This guide highlights key considerations to consider when selecting the best residential lawn care provider for you.

Assess Years of Experience

Look for a lawn care company that's been providing services in Hershey for at least five years. An established company will have good insight into the specific climate, common pests, lawn care challenges, and soil properties. They'll also know the most effective timing key treatments throughout the seasons.

Evaluate Offered Services

Essential lawn treatments include fertilization, weed control, and aeration. Many companies also offer additional services such as lime treatment, seeding, and tree trimming. Your provider should consider your desired outcomes for your lawn and tailor your plan accordingly.

Examine Product Offerings

The best lawn care providers use appropriate fertilizers, herbicides and other products approved for residential lawns. Ask the company about options for more natural treatments if you want to reduce the amount of harsh chemicals on your lawn.

Look For Customized Lawn Care Plans

Avoid lawn care companies that apply a one-size-fits-all approach. The best lawn service providers will tailor treatments based on your lawn’s unique needs. After discussing your lawn care plan, you should understand which treatments your service professional will use, and on what schedule.

Evaluate Responsiveness and Communication

From the initial quote to ongoing service, you want a company that's responsive, personable, and proactive with communication. They should answer questions, provide reminders about upcoming visits, alert you to any issues, and seek to understand your goals for your yard.

Check Reviews and Ask Neighbors for Referrals

Reading online reviews on Yelp, the Better Business Bureau (BBB), and Google Reviews is a good way to learn about a lawn care company’s service quality based on customer feedback. You could also ask for referrals from neighbors who've used local lawn services before.

Lawn Care Services in Hershey

Lawn care companies offer many different services. Some common jobs you might hire one of Hershey's lawn care professionals to perform include the following:

  • Fertilization: Applying fertilizer can strengthen your lawn's health, encourages it to grow faster, and makes it more resilient against diseases. Ask your lawn specialist about organic fertilizer options.
  • Pest Control: If insects such as grubs and beetles are damaging your lawn, many local lawn care companies can provide pest control services. Make sure that anyone applying pesticides on your property has proper EPA certification.
  • Aeration: Aerating your lawn involves making tiny holes to help it grow better. The holes let air, water, and nutrients circulate within the soil more easily.
  • Weed Control: Lawn care professionals can eliminate weeds using both manual and chemical techniques. This makes more room for your grass and plants to grow.
  • Seeding/Overseeding: There are two processes to add grass seed to your lawn: seeding and overseeding. Seeding involves turning the soil and is usually a one-time undertaking. Overseeding is spreading grass seed on your existing lawn as needed. Both can improve thin or bare patches.
  • Soil Care: Your lawn care company can assess your soil pH and make corrections as needed by adding lime. This helps ensure your lawn gets the nutrients it needs.

Consistency is key when it comes to caring for your lawn. You'll want to do some services, like mowing, every one to two weeks. Some services – like pest and weed control – can be done less frequently. Factors that could affect your lawn care schedule include the weather in your part of Pennsylvania, the time of year, and the condition of your lawn when you first begin services.

Some services – like edging and tree care – allow you to see results right away. With services such as seeding and overseeding, you may need to wait a few days to a few weeks to see results. The time between services and results will also vary based on the weather in your part of Pennsylvania and the time of year.
